+ | [https://www.uniprot.org/uniprot/CAS2A_SACS2 CAS2A_SACS2] CRISPR (clustered regularly interspaced short palindromic repeat), is an adaptive immune system that provides protection against mobile genetic elements (viruses, transposable elements and conjugative plasmids). CRISPR clusters contain sequences complementary to antecedent mobile elements and target invading nucleic acids. CRISPR clusters are transcribed and processed into CRISPR RNA (crRNA). Involved in the integration of spacer DNA into the CRISPR cassette (By similarity). Functions as a ssRNA-specific endoribonuclease, producing a 5'-phosphomonoester and a 3'-hydroxy. Does not process pre-crRNA in the manner expected if it were the CRISPR-processing endoribonuclease. Prefers U-rich substrates and often cuts between adjacent U residues in regions predicted to be single-stranded. RNAs as short as 10 residues can serve as substrate.<ref>PMID:18482976</ref> | ||
